Transaction

c83422b1f20b73166d0a6a3d4c33c8dbb4c5b04c7a5d1ae60b4c31f75d9ea940

Summary

In Block877019
TimeThu, 19 Sep 2024 16:24:15 UTC
Total Input665.17239583 Nebula
Total Output686.17239583 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
3223 Confirmations686.17239583 Nebula
Raw Transaction